Reubens Road is in Landbeach, Cambridge and in South Cambridgeshire district. CB25 9FE is located in the Milton & Waterbeach electoral ward, within the English Parliamentary constituency of South East Cambridgeshire. This postcode has been in use since 2006-09-01.

People

Gender

In the UK, the overall gender distribution is approximately 49% male and 51% female. However, the area surrounding CB25 9FE is primarily male, with 60.1% of the population being male. Several factors can contribute to this, including areas with industries or sectors that predominantly employ men, proximity to universities or technical schools with a higher enrollment of male students, presence of all-male or predominantly male institutions (military academies, boarding schools).

2011202110y change (pp)UK Averagepostcode vs UK (pp)
Female42.2%39.9%-2.3% 51.0% -11.1%
Male57.8%60.1%2.3% 49.0% 11.1%

Safety

Is Reubens Road dangerous?

Over the last 12 months, the overall crime rate around Reubens Road was 236.0 per 1,000 residents, which is 176.2% higher than the Milton & Waterbeach average. The most reported crime type was Violence and sexual offences.

Reubens Road has the highest crime rate of 21 local areas in Milton & Waterbeach and the 11th highest crime rate of 498 local areas in South Cambridgeshire .

Violent and sexual offences accounted for around 80.7 crimes per 1,000 residents and have been rising year on year. Over the last decade, overall crime has fallen by about -27.6%.
